Cannabis ads may shape viewers' expectations about cannabis and sex

Alcohol advertisers have long faced industrywide guidelines discouraging them from linking drinking with sexual success. Cannabis marketers have no comparable industrywide guidelines and may promote cannabis in connection with sex and intimacy.
